Literature summary for 7.6.2.2 extracted from

  • Jin, M.S.; Oldham, M.L.; Zhang, Q.; Chen, J.
    Crystal structure of the multidrug transporter P-glycoprotein from Caenorhabditis elegans (2012), Nature, 490, 566-569.

Cloned(Commentary)

Cloned (Comment) Organism
native protein is expressed in Pichia pastoris strain SMD1163 and Sf9 insect cells, while selenomethionine-labeled protein is expressed in Hi5 cells Caenorhabditis elegans

Crystallization (Commentary)

Crystallization (Comment) Organism
sitting drop vapor diffusion method, native protein is crystallized by using 100 mM HEPES pH 6.6-7.2, 200 mM sodium malonate and 19-22% (w/v) PEG 2000-MME, at 4°C. Crystals of selenomethionine-substituted protein are obtained with 100 mM HEPES pH 6.6-7.2, 200 mM ammonium phosphate monobasic and 19-22% PEG 1500 at 4°C Caenorhabditis elegans

Purification (Commentary)

Purification (Comment) Organism
cobalt affinity resin column chromatography, GST column chromatography, and Superdex 200 gel filtration Caenorhabditis elegans
